Length Of A Queen Size Bed In Feet
The standard length of a queen size bed is 80 inches, or 6 feet 8 inches. This is the same length as a full size bed, but a queen size bed is wider than a full size bed. The standard width of a queen size bed is 60 inches, or 5 feet.
